Introduction

The hollow anchor bar is a highly effective geotechnical anchoring system, designed to provide superior ground stabilization, deep foundation support, and long-term structural reinforcement. By integrating drilling and grouting into a single process, this system enhances installation efficiency and load-bearing strength, making it an essential tool in civil engineering, tunneling, and excavation projects.

Why Engineers Choose Hollow Anchor Bar Systems

The hollow anchor bar simplifies anchoring and reinforcement, offering several key advantages:

  • Simultaneous Drilling & Grouting – Ensures stronger soil bonding and prevents structural displacement.

  • High Load-Bearing Capacity – Reinforces fractured rock, loose soil, and deep foundation applications.

  • Versatile Applications for Construction & Infrastructure – Works effectively in tunnel excavation, landslide prevention, retaining wall stabilization, and foundation support.

  • Corrosion-Resistant & Durable Materials – Guarantees long-term reliability in underground and exposed conditions.

  • Cost-Efficient & Time-Saving Installation – Reduces labor expenses, equipment needs, and overall project costs.

Key Features to Consider in a Hollow Anchor Bar System

1. Hollow Bar Design for Enhanced Grouting Efficiency

Select hollow anchor bars with internal grout channels, allowing for continuous cement injection during drilling to maximize reinforcement.

2. High-Tensile Strength Steel Composition

Opt for reinforced steel alloy bars, ensuring maximum durability and resistance to extreme loads.

3. Precision Drill Bits for Geological Adaptability

Choose drill bits engineered for hard rock, clay, sandy soil, and mixed terrains, guaranteeing stable anchoring and soil stabilization.

4. Adjustable Anchor Length & Diameter

Ensure the system offers customizable bar sizes, threading designs, and load capacities tailored to specific project needs.

Industries & Applications for Hollow Anchor Bars

  • Tunnel & Underground Excavation Support – Reinforces rock walls in subways, mining tunnels, and underground infrastructure.

  • Slope Stabilization & Landslide Prevention – Strengthens soil structures in erosion-prone and mountainous terrains.

  • Foundation Support for Large-Scale Infrastructure – Provides deep foundation stability for bridges, skyscrapers, and excavation sites.

  • Mining & Hydropower Development – Delivers ground reinforcement for dams, reservoirs, and energy projects.
